Guy Puzey (b. 1984) is a lecturer in Scandinavian Studies at the University of Edinburgh. He grew up in the Highlands of Scotland, just a short swim from Norway, and he has translated work by a wide range of authors, especially from Nynorsk, the lesser-used of the two official written standards of Norwegian. He was shortlisted for the 2015 Marsh Award for Children’s Literature in Translation for Waffle Hearts (published in North America as Adventures with Waffles), his translation of Maria Parr’s Vaffelhjarte.
